Executive Summary | Key Positioning Views

Waiting for a better entry point

• In our base case, geopolitical uncertainty and tight spreads limit the beta upside. We see EUR IG spreads settling at

80bp, leading to ~1% excess returns and 7% total returns. We modestly lift our EUR HY spread target to 300bp, as

slowing growth and more restrictive policy put greater pressure on distressed tails and default rates.

IG – BBBs > As; Barbell 3-5y with the long-end

• BBBs offer the best vol-adjusted carry across IG, in our view, while higher rated cohorts are more exposed to

continued supply pressures. We think 3-5y bonds should benefit from continued demand and screen relatively cheap

versus longer dated bonds. We provide screens for investors to move from the belly of the curve into barbells of 3-5y

and 15y+ cohorts, with both offering better relative value.

Sectors – overweight energy, banks, healthcare, telecoms; cautious on cyclicals, particularly autos

• Banks’ fundamental strength has helped its outperformance amid the macro tailwinds, and we expect this resilience

to continue. We also continue to see more value in the energy sector, which has lagged the rally in energy prices. We

see autos as more exposed to further bouts of volatility, with weak fundamentals and limited risk premiums in the

sector. We think AI disruption concerns can continue to drive dispersion and discuss the theme in more detail.
